N = int(input()) A = list(map(int, input().split())) mod = 998244353 ans = 0 for i,a in enumerate(A): ans += (pow(2,N-1-i,mod)-1)*a for i,a in enumerate(A): ans -= (pow(2,i,mod)-1)*a print(ans%mod)